Output 584bba36425d6e2806baa9b2bc611f45f05958f336291c89a7c80a9796fabd1e:1

value
2771933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ac7e01177fdcee0a5b43a834a94337207ef5571 OP_EQUAL
address
38WRNKHvCuicCB8h6ENsfx89o69eqsDhYi
transaction
584bba36425d6e2806baa9b2bc611f45f05958f336291c89a7c80a9796fabd1e
spent
true